Train Improvement Works - Procurement of 93 New 8-car Trains

Train Improvement Works

New Train

To maintain a high quality railway service for customers and to support its long-term asset renewal strategy, the Corporation has procured 93 new 8-car trains to replace all of the first-generation trains now operating on the Kwun Tong, Tsuen Wan, Island and Tseung Kwan O lines.

The new trains are progressively delivered to Hong Kong. Upon arrival, each train undergoes rigorous testing and commissioning procedures, and must obtain approval from the relevant Government departments before entering passenger service.

The first new train commenced service on 27 Nov 2022 on the Kwun Tong Line. Starting from 28 January 2024, the Island Line is the second urban line with new trains operating, followed by the Tsuen Wan Line on 29 Mar 2026. Trains on the Tseung Kwan O Line will also be replaced soon in a progressive and orderly manner.

The new generation trains deliver enhanced travel experience and improved operational reliability. They are equipped with advanced operating systems and a number of new features in the passenger compartments to enhance customer service and passenger comfort, including improved lighting systems, new dynamic route maps, double branched handrails and soft material introduced for the straphangers.
